Abstract

The invention relates to a method wherein a mixture is carried out between a calcium sulfate soil improver and compounds rich in soluble P2O5, or in a reaction medium between phosphate, acidulated derivatives, and the above-mentioned soil improver. Sufficient proportioning of the basic and/or reactive compounds in a suitable manner makes it possible to obtain a simple superphosphate wherein: the P2O5 concentration is easily regulated and adjusted to the desired value, pulping of the resultant solid solution enables homogenization and perfect granulation of said solid solution, and the free acid is kept at the minimal near-zero value, thereby giving the final fertilizer the added value of enabling said fertilizer to become the product of choice for ad hoc blending of complex fertilizers. The invention provides the advantages of : (i) obtaining a material in the form of very spherical, homogeneous granules with optimal hardness, (ii) upgrading unwanted, off-spec phosphorous compounds available in phosphoric acid and fertilizer plants, and (iii) producing said product while respecting environmental requirements (very limited gaseous effluents and nearly nonexistent dust).
